Understanding angle relationships is a fundamental concept in geometry that has numerous applications in everyday life. From architecture to engineering, precise calculations of angles are crucial for designing and constructing stable structures. The key purpose of studying angle relationships is to develop problem-solving skills and spatial reasoning.

One of the primary benefits of understanding angle relationships is that it enables individuals to analyze and solve problems involving geometric shapes. For instance, in construction, workers need to calculate angles to ensure that buildings are structurally sound. Similarly, in graphic design, artists use angle relationships to create balanced and visually appealing compositions.

In addition to its practical applications, studying angle relationships can also improve critical thinking skills. By understanding how angles interact and relate to each other, individuals can develop a deeper appreciation for the world around them. For example, observing the symmetry of a bridge or the geometric patterns in nature can inspire a sense of wonder and curiosity.

To explore angle relationships on their own, readers can start by practicing simple calculations involving complementary and supplementary angles. They can also try to identify angle relationships in real-world objects, such as the angles between the hands of a clock or the shape of a roof.
